COMMITS SUICIDE

NAZI MINISTER'TO RUMANIA Re mv 9 a Am- LONDON, September 4. ™The e German Minister to Rumania, Manfred yon Killinger, yesterday murdered his girl secretary and then committed suicide, says the "Daily Telegraph's" Bucharest correspondent. Yon Killinger had barricaded himself inside the legation for protection from local Communists.

Yon Xillinger was one of the most notorious of Nazi diplomatists. He was involved in the murder of the Catholic statesman Erzburg, took part m the-, a PP Putsch, and later was Consul-General at San Francisco, where he performed various sinister missions.
